Torque Speed Curve for 617 300D Engine?

I'm curious if there is a published Torque-Speed Curve for our 617 series engines. This is more for curiousity sake than anything else.

I have a brochure from 1985, net hp 123 @ 4350 rpm, net torque 184 @ 2400 rpm. All figures federal. There is a curve graph, the net info looks like peak to me, above info provided under specifcations. Max no load engine speed-5200 rpm.

It's in my 240D that has an OM617 installed. The engine is from my 300TD.

The difference between the three power curves is from the water-methanol injection. 1st curve- no injection, 2nd- pure water, 3rd- 50% water 50% methanol.
